Immuno-staining of a ciliate protozoan causing significant mortalilty of farmed tuna: the development of a rapid identification technique which will enable improved farm management practices to be implemented to minimise fish mortality

An immunofluorescent staining technique for the rapid detection of the ciliate protozoan Uronema sp. was developed during 1995 and 1996. The initial test was developed using seven cultures of Uronema sp. from various sources which were identified as Uronema nigricans by microscopical and...

Future Oysters CRC-P: Advanced aquatic disease surveillance for known and undefined oyster pathogens

This project improved understanding of methods for surveillance for several diseases of farmed oysters. Surveillance is a critical component of biosecurity and aquatic animal health activities. Surveillance supports understanding health status of populations of animals, provides evidence...

The feasibility of enhancing and rehabilitating abalone stocks by larval re-seeding

The decline of many of the world's fisheries has stimulated interest in the enhancement of stocks by using cultured animals. Enhancement of abalone stocks with cultured Juveniles has been practiced for some time (in Japan in particular), but the high cost of rearing juveniles or the high mortality...
